Concrete5で検索するとエラーが出る!?
と思って調べていたら普通にインストールすると、デバッグモードになっていただけでだった。
こんなエラーがでていて、なんででてるんだろうと思って、
修正しないといけないのか?と思って見ていたのですが、形態素解析する部分のエラーでした(簡単にやっていて驚いた)
ここ修正しても、Warningのメッセージが出ているのって、止めらんないでしょと管理画面を見ていたら、
・デバッグというモードが存在している事がわかった。
・デバッグモードから公開モードに変更する事でエラーは出なくなります。
以下のようなエラーがでてました。
検索をすると!

検索するとこんなエラーがでる。

メッセージは以下の通り
Warning: mb_ereg_match() [function.mb-ereg-match]: mbregex compile err: premature end of char-class in /concrete5/concrete/libraries/3rdparty/Utf8MbcsUnigram.php on line 120
Warning: mb_ereg_match() [function.mb-ereg-match]: mbregex compile err: premature end of char-class in /concrete5/concrete/libraries/3rdparty/Utf8MbcsUnigram.php on line 122
解決方法は以下の通り
管理画面→サイト全体の設定→デバッグ(タブ)→デバッグレベルを「公開モード」に変更する事でエラーが出なくなります。
以下の方法です。

これで解消できます。